RESPONSIBILITIES

· Perform all required ground, climbing, and aerial lift duties in support of specific job assignments, as directed by crew leader.
· Examine trees to diagnose problems and disease, prune trees to address structural issues, plant and move trees.
· Demonstrate high safety standards, sound tree risk assessment skills, equipment inspection. skills, proper application of approved knots, proper climbing techniques and procedures, proper pruning and small removal skills, and proper rigging skills.
· Properly maintain and operate equipment (hand tools, chainsaws, chippers, and aerial lifts).
· Learn, understand, and adhere to all safety rules and company safety policies.
· Responsible for carrying out other duties as assigned by the Crew Leader or designated supervisor, Arborist Representative, or Local Manager.

QUALIFICATIONS

· At least 1 year of tree climbing – arborist approved climbing system and bucket operation experience in the tree care industry.
· Valid driver's license and clean motor vehicle record (MVR).
· Secondary (high) school graduation is required. Degree in Arboriculture, Forestry, Horticulture, Plant Science, Landscape Management, Environmental Science or a related field is preferred but not required.

WORK SITE ENVIRONMENT, CONDITIONS AND PHYSICAL CAPABILITIES

Rural area and/or urban area at various job sites. Ability to work outdoors year-round in all weather conditions, at heights, noisy at times.

Attention to detail, physically fit, aware of body positioning during tasks, able to handle heavy loads; physically demanding, manual dexterity; bending, crouching, kneeling.
